Extract switching behavior from LTSpice MOSFETs
The files provide a workflow to extract the characteristic switching behavior ic(vGE, vCE) from LTSpice standard MOSFET devices to Lookup Table Data, that can for example be used with the N-Channel IGBT block from Simscape Electrical.
The current flowing through a switching device is a nonlinear function of the Gate-Emitter and Collector Emitter voltage (vGE, vCE). LTSpice network simulator from Analog Devices provides many switching devices as part of the standard library.
The workflow runs LTSpice simulations from MATLAB to generate the Lookup Table Data, which will be used in the N-Channel IGBT block of Simscape Electrical with the option "Lookup Table (2-D, temparature independent).
It is required to have a LTSpice installation.
It uses the File Exchange Submissesion 23394 from Paul Wagner to import the .raw data from the LTSpice simulation to MATLAB:
